Steelers’ Villenueva Presents $10K Check At Banksville Elementary School
To say that Alejandro Villenueva is a big deal to kids – is a bit of an understatement. “It helped me out a lot so I think I have a lot to speak about,” Villenueva said. The 6-foot-10-inch offensive lineman is also a captain in the United States Army Rangers. He was at Banksville Elementary School Wednesday morning to present a $10,000 check for the “Fuel Up to Play 60” program. It’s a combined effort with the NFL and the Mid-Atlantic Dairy Association.
“I always get really excited, especially when you see the students and how they relate to a player and the healthy eating message, the physical activity message. It never gets old,” Sharon Piano, of the Mid-Atlantic Dairy Association, said. The money will fund a program at Banksville called “Fitness Fridays.”
